Joining Collibra’s Marketing Operations team:

Collibra seeks a Marketing Operations Manager to join the growing Marketing Operations team This role leads the effective management of process and technology for the global marketing organization. You will be accountable for maintaining and improving a sophisticated project management process and corresponding systems across all marketing channels. This role reports to the Director of Marketing Operations. 

Marketing Operations Managers at Collibra are responsible for:

  • Project management of marketing activities, including managing project intake briefs, ensuring assets are finalized (emails, landing pages, etc.), and hosting debrief sessions with marketers.
  • Streamlining campaign production by developing reusable project templates, managing planning and production processes, and enabling colleagues to successfully utilize all processes.
  • Proactively identifying areas to improve efficiency and propose thoughtful and achievable solutions to address them.
  • Supporting the creation, documentation, and adoption of new business processes and technology, and aid or lead in the deployment and training of the marketing organization.
  • Providing ad-hoc support, training, and cultivating growth through knowledge sharing, best practices for Martech tools. SME and Product Owner for selection of Martech.

Reporting to Collibra’s Director of Marketing Operations, Marketing Operations Manager's measures of success are:

  • Within your first month, you will be up-to-speed on the foundation of our Marketo and Salesforce instances, including a full understanding of the pipeline process, lead scoring model, and lead routing mechanics,
  • Within your third month, you will be authoring and implementing new standards for data management across the MarTech stack, including data cleansing, transforming and delivery between integrated solutions.
  • Within your sixth month, you will be accountable for the execution of continuous improvement in our customer data systems and steadily contributing to advanced use case work in marketing automation and other martech applications.
